Mediterranean Pasta Salad

One of the things I love about summer is coming up with new side dishes to serve with whatever I am grilling. This pasta salad goes well with many different grilled meats, meat alternatives, and veggies.

Start by getting your pasta cooking in boiling salted water. While the pasta is cooking, mix together the dressing ingredients so it is ready to add the pasta right when it is done.

Once the pasta is cooked to al dente, drain and add directly to the dressing. Mix it in. The warm pasta will absorb the flavors of the dressing. Put this in the refrigerator to start cooling down.

I always made this with sundried tomatoes that I reconstituted, then one time I decided to make it a little easier and bought them packed in oil. I didn’t take into account the additional oil when I made the dressing and my dish turned out too oily. This recipe is adjusted for sundried tomatoes packed in oil. So, if you decide to use dried tomatoes that you add hot water to soften them, you may need a little more oil in the dressing, but wait until the end to determine that.

Also, I usually use roasted red bell peppers because they are easier to find in jars in the grocery store, but I happened to have some roasted green peppers from my garden in the freezer that I needed to use up, so that’s what I used this time.

Once you have your ingredients ready, mix them in with the pasta and dressing.

Refrigerate for about an hour to cool down completely.

Mediterranean Pasta Salad

This salad is slightly tangy from the olives, artichoke hearts, and lemon juice, yet very fresh tasting. Goes great with just about any outdoor BBQ meal, pairs well with many meat entrees.

Equipment

  • large saucepan
  • 1 large bowl and whisk
  • Cutting board and knife

Ingredients

  • 2 cups bowtie pasta uncooked
  • ½ cup sun-dried tomatoes jarred in oil, rough chopped
  • ½ cup kalamata olives pitted, rough chopped
  • 1 each roasted bell pepper red or green, diced
  • ½ cup artichoke hearts rough chopped
  • ½ cup pepitas raw pumpkin seeds
  • ¼ cup feta cheese crumbled
  • ¼ cup parmesan cheese shredded

Dressing

  • 2 tbsp olive oil
  • 2 tbsp balsamic vinegar
  • ½ each lemon juice and zest
  • 1 each leek small, cut in ½ moons
  • 5 each basil leaves fresh, sliced
  • ½ tsp granulated garlic
  • 1 pinch black pepper

Instructions

  • ring 4 to 6 cups of water to a boil, add a couple tablespoons of sea salt and pasta. Cook to al dente, about 10 minutes. Drain.
  • While pasta is cooking, combine dressing ingredients and start preparing the rest of the salad ingredients.
  • After pasta is drained, add to the dressing, mix in and put in the refrigerator.
  • Finish preparing the rest of the ingredients and mix into the pasta and dressing.
  • Refrigerate for 1 hour, stirring a couple of times.
